LinuxPR: SuSE Delivers 2nd Generation eMail Server II For Professional e-mail Communication

“Today, SuSE Linux, the international technology leader and
solutions provider in Open Source operating system, presented the
second generation of e-mail solutions for commerce, public
administration, workgroups and all others needing professional
e-mail communication.”

“The SuSE eMail Server II is an Open Source solution, based
on reliable components consistent with Internet standards such as
SMTP, IMAP4, POP3, and LDAP. In accordance with the IMAP standard
(Internet Message Access Protocol), the SuSE eMail Server
administrates mail on a central server.
Users now have access
to their messages and folders via the Internet or their company
LAN, independent from their respective location and the e-mail
client they employ. The server supports all common e-mail clients,
including Microsoft Outlook, Outlook Express, Netscape Messenger,
and Eudora. It can also be accessed with the included Web-Mail
Client IMP. The user interface enables even inexperienced computer
users to handle their mail with ease.”

“The number of possible users for each e-mail server is
unlimited and is only affected by the performance capacity of the
server hardware. The SuSE Linux operating system uses hardware
resources economically, allowing large e-mail pools to be
maintained inexpensively with the SuSE eMail Server II. This
guarantees low acquisition costs and a high security of
investment.”
